Emerald Waters and Majestic Peaks: Discover the Beauty of Königssee Guide
Immerse yourself in the stunning natural beauty of Königssee, a pristine alpine lake nestled in the heart of Berchtesgaden National Park. Known for its emerald-green waters, towering cliffs, and the iconic St. Bartholomew's Church, Königssee offers a tranquil escape and a chance to connect with nature. A boat trip on the lake is an absolute must for any visitor to the region. Königssee was formed during the last ice age and is surrounded by steep mountain slopes, creating a dramatic and picturesque landscape. The lake is renowned for its exceptionally clear water, which is of drinking water quality. For centuries, Königssee has been a popular destination for travelers seeking natural beauty and tranquility. The primary activity on Königssee is taking a boat tour on one of the electric-powered boats. These boats glide silently across the lake, allowing you to fully appreciate the surrounding scenery. The tours typically include a stop at St. Bartholomew's Church, a beautiful baroque church located on a peninsula on the lake. You can also hike to the Malerwinkel viewpoint for stunning panoramic views of the lake and surrounding mountains. The lake is also known for its unique echo, which boat captains demonstrate by playing a trumpet. The area around Königssee offers traditional Bavarian cuisine, including fresh fish from the lake and hearty meat dishes.
Transportation
Take bus line 841 or 842 from Berchtesgaden train station to the "Königssee" stop. The journey takes approximately 10-15 minutes. The boat dock is a short walk from the bus stop.
